1. POS Systems: Beyond Transactions to Transformation
Modern restaurant point of sale systems have evolved into all-in-one operational powerhouses. No longer limited to processing payments, today's POS platforms integrate inventory tracking, customer analytics, staff scheduling, and financial reporting—all in real-time. According to a 2025 National Restaurant Association report, 52% of operators are investing in new POS technology this year. This digital shift empowers smaller establishments to operate with efficiency and intelligence once reserved for large chains.
2. Online Food Ordering: A Cultural Shift
“Takeout is now culture,” according to the National Restaurant Association: 75% of restaurant traffic today involves off-premises orders, and speed is king. It’s clear: guests expect—and demand—seamless online food ordering. Systems tied to your restaurant POS can:
- Increase sales (add-ons boost average checks by up to 26%)
- Reduce order errors through digital accuracy
- Streamline operations and optimize labor costs
- Integrate promotions and loyalty for higher engagement
In-house ordering platforms also bypass hefty third-party fees, making them a lucrative investment
3. Integrating POS & Online Channels = Omnichannel Mastery
The most competitive restaurants are merging in-house experiences with online convenience. Advanced POS systems offer contactless payments, mobile ordering, QR-based menus, and self-serve kiosks across dine-in and delivery channels.This fusion ensures accurate orders, faster turnover, and cohesive customer data insights across platforms.
📊 4. Data-Driven Decisions = Maximum Efficiency
With robust reporting features, POS platforms offer essential reports—like hourly sales, product mix, and inventory usage—that empower owners to make informed, strategic choices Meanwhile, online ordering systems provide customer behavior data to tailor marketing, special offers, and menu adjustments .
